Output 3c522582b6fc979a0236a4846761bca6c6cc41d94077937e0b7e10585445bf7f:7

value
4061653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5a01e3c2478b5ab8f054a4abd95ce8ba03581fa OP_EQUAL
address
3JFN3Tz32KKS3d2ZxtadScpCH9aTM4aE52
transaction
3c522582b6fc979a0236a4846761bca6c6cc41d94077937e0b7e10585445bf7f
confirmations
104
spent
true